How much do assistant human resource j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 22, 2026, the average yearly pay for assistant human resource in Ridgefield Park, NJ is $47,482.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$40,200.00 and $51,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is an assistant human resource?

Assistant Human Resource professionals, often called HR Assistants, support the daily operations of the human resources department. They help with administrative tasks such as maintaining employee records, assisting with recruitment, processing payroll, and responding to employee inquiries. Their role is crucial in ensuring that HR processes run smoothly and efficiently within an organization. HR Assistants often act as a bridge between employees and HR managers, helping to maintain a positive workplace environment.

How does an assistant human resource professional typically collaborate with other departments within an organization?

Assistant Human Resource professionals regularly interact with various departments to coordinate recruitment, onboarding, and employee relations. They often work closely with hiring managers to understand staffing needs and help facilitate smooth communication between HR and other teams. Additionally, they may assist in organizing training sessions, gathering feedback on workplace policies, and ensuring that departmental concerns are relayed to senior HR staff. This cross-departmental collaboration is essential for maintaining a cohesive and positive work environment.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an assistant human resource,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Assistant Human Resource, you need a solid understanding of HR principles, recruitment processes, and basic employment law, often supported by a bachelor’s degree in human resources or a related field. Familiarity with HR information systems (HRIS), Microsoft Office Suite, and sometimes payroll software is typically required. Attention to detail, strong organizational skills, and effective interpersonal communication help you manage confidential information and support both employees and management. These competencies are crucial for ensuring accurate HR administration and fostering a positive workplace environment.

Is assistant human resource a low stress job?

The role of an Assistant Human Resource typically involves administrative tasks, employee support, and coordination, which can be moderate in stress depending on workload and organizational environment. Factors such as company size, workplace culture, and workload management influence stress levels in this position.

What is the lowest position in assistant human resource?

The lowest position in human resources is typically an HR Intern or HR Assistant, which involves supporting HR functions, handling administrative tasks, and gaining entry-level experience. These roles often require basic organizational skills and may serve as a stepping stone to higher HR positions.

Job Description
Job Brief:
A Human Resources Assistant provides all administrative support for the HR Manager.
The assistant usually aides in personnel management and other clerical duties when needed.
Responsibilities:
  • Assists in administrative duties such as benefits enrollment for new employees
  • Answers employee questions and requests when necessary
  • Assists with employee background checks
  • Assists with processing and reconciling payroll
  • Maintains and updates employee information in the system when necessary
  • Assembles employee data files
  • Schedules meetings and appointments at the HR Manager's request
  • Provides administrative support with email, making copies, and other clerical functions.

Qualifications
Qualifications:
  • Candidate must have exc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Excellent organizational tools
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office
  • Must be discreet and confidential
  • Candidate must be adaptable and a strong multitasker
